1. What is Turtle Neck Plastic Surgery?
Turtle neck plastic surgery, also known as neck lift surgery or cervicoplasty, is a cosmetic procedure aimed at improving the appearance of the neck. It involves removing excess skin, tightening the underlying muscles, and repositioning the remaining skin to create a smoother and more defined neck contour. The procedure can also address issues such as double chin or turkey neck.
In most cases, turtle neck plastic surgery is performed under general anesthesia, ensuring the patient's comfort throughout the procedure. The surgeon will make discreet incisions either behind or in front of the ear and, if necessary, under the chin to access the underlying tissues. Excess skin and fat are then carefully removed, and the remaining skin is tightened and sutured.
Turtle neck plastic surgery can be performed as a standalone procedure or in combination with other facial rejuvenation surgeries, such as a facelift or brow lift, to achieve comprehensive facial rejuvenation.

4. What is the Recovery Process Like?
After turtle neck plastic surgery, patients can expect some degree of swelling, bruising, and discomfort in the treated area. The surgeon will provide detailed post-operative instructions, which may include wearing a compression garment to minimize swelling and support the healing process.
Most individuals can return to work and normal activities within two weeks, although strenuous physical activities should be avoided for a few weeks. It is essential to follow the surgeon's instructions carefully and attend all post-operative appointments for optimal recovery and results.
During the recovery process, it is crucial to protect the neck from sun exposure and practice proper skincare to ensure the longevity of the results.

7. Are There Any Risks or Complications Associated with Turtle Neck Plastic Surgery?
As with any surgical procedure, turtle neck plastic surgery carries some risks and potential complications. These may include infection, bleeding, adverse reaction to anesthesia, poor wound healing, asymmetry, numbness, or changes in skin sensation in the treated area.
However, by carefully selecting a qualified and experienced plastic surgeon, following post-operative instructions diligently, and maintaining good overall health, the risk of complications can be minimized.
